Configuring OoOFR with Noninteractive QConvergeConsole
CLI
To enable OoOFR in the noninteractive mode of QConvergeConsole CLI, issue
one of the following commands:
# qaucli -n <hba instance>|<hba wwpn> EnableReceiveOutOfOrderFrame 1
# qaucli -n <hba instance>|<hba wwpn> EO 1
Where:
hba instance = Adapter number (use the -g command to find)
hba wwpn = Worldwide port name of the adapter
To disable OoOFR in the noninteractive mode of QConvergeConsole CLI, issue
one of the following commands:
# qaucli -n <hba instance>|<hba wwpn> EnableReceiveOutOfOrderFrame 0
# qaucli -n <hba instance>|<hba wwpn> EO 0

Configuring the UEFI Driver

This section provides information on configuring the unified extensible firmware
interface (UEFI) driver contained in the multiboot image. UEFI 2.x systems use a
human interface infrastructure (HII) to configure motherboard devices and plug-in
adapters. QLogic Fibre Channel Adapters use an HII to configure adapter
parameters and boot-from-SAN settings.
